## [7.5.0](https://github.com/soulcraftlabs/brainy/compare/v7.4.1...v7.5.0) (2026-01-26)

### Bug Fixes

**CRITICAL: Fixed metadata index corruption on update() operations**

**Symptoms:**
- `find()` queries returning 0 results after many updates
- Index entry count growing with each update (7 extra entries per update)
- At scale (77+ updates), queries fail due to overcounting in intersection logic

**Root Cause:**
In `update()`, the `removalMetadata` object only contained custom metadata + type, while `entityForIndexing` contained ALL indexed fields (confidence, weight, createdAt, updatedAt, service, data, createdBy). This asymmetry caused 7 fields to accumulate as orphaned index entries on every update.

The `updatedAt` field was the worst offender - creating a NEW unique orphan on every update since the timestamp always changes.

**Solution (src/brainy.ts:1163-1173):**
```typescript
// BEFORE (broken): Only removed custom metadata + type
const removalMetadata = {
  ...existing.metadata,
  type: existing.type
}

// AFTER (fixed): Removes ALL indexed fields
const removalMetadata = {
  type: existing.type,
  confidence: existing.confidence,
  weight: existing.weight,
  createdAt: existing.createdAt,
  updatedAt: existing.updatedAt,  // CRITICAL: removes old timestamp
  service: existing.service,
  data: existing.data,
  createdBy: existing.createdBy,
  metadata: existing.metadata     // Nested to match entityForIndexing structure
}
```

### Performance

**CRITICAL: 580x faster embedding initialization (139 seconds → 240ms)**

**Symptom:**
- Cloud Run cold starts taking 2+ minutes
- Container restart loops due to 503 errors
- Logs showing: `✅ Candle Embedding Engine ready in 139124ms`

**Root Cause:**
The 90MB WASM file contained 87MB of embedded model weights. WASM parsing/compilation scales with file size, and Cloud Run's throttled CPU during cold starts extends this to 139 seconds.

**Solution: Separate Model from WASM (v7.2.0 architecture)**
- WASM file: 90MB → 2.4MB (inference code only)
- Model files: Loaded separately as raw bytes (~88MB)
- Total init time: 139 seconds → 240ms (Node.js) / 136ms (Bun)

| Component | Before | After |
|-----------|--------|-------|
| WASM size | 90MB | 2.4MB |
| WASM compile | 139,000ms | 6-8ms |
| Model load | (embedded) | 30-115ms |
| **Total init** | **139,000ms** | **136-240ms** |

### Bug Fixes

**CRITICAL: Fixed 50-100x slower add() operations on cloud storage (GCS/S3/R2/Azure)**

**Symptoms:**
- add() taking 7-12 seconds instead of 50-200ms
- Only affects cloud storage with auto-detection (not explicit `type: 'gcs'`)

**Root Cause:**
Storage type detection in `setupIndex()` relied on `this.config.storage.type` which was never set after `createStorage()` auto-detected the storage type. This caused cloud storage to use `'immediate'` persistence mode instead of `'deferred'`, resulting in 20-30 GCS writes per add() operation.

**Fix:**
Added `getStorageType()` helper that detects storage type from the storage instance class name (e.g., `GcsStorage` → `'gcs'`), used as fallback when `config.storage.type` is not explicitly set.

**Workaround for v7.1.0 users:**
```typescript
const brain = new Brainy({
  storage: {
    type: 'gcs',  // Explicit type fixes the issue
    gcsNativeStorage: { bucketName: 'your-bucket' }
  },
  hnswPersistMode: 'deferred'  // Or explicitly set this
})
```

### 🚨 Critical Bug Fix: Blob Integrity Check Failures (PERMANENT FIX)

**Fixed blob integrity check failures on cloud storage using key-based dispatch (NO MORE GUESSING)**

**Issue:** Production users reported "Blob integrity check failed" errors when opening files from GCS:
- **Symptom:** Random file read failures with hash mismatch errors
- **Root Cause:** `wrapBinaryData()` tried to guess data type by parsing, causing compressed binary that happens to be valid UTF-8 + valid JSON to be stored as parsed objects instead of wrapped binary
- **Impact:** On read, `JSON.stringify(object)` !== original compressed bytes → hash mismatch → integrity failure

**The Guessing Problem (v5.10.1 - v6.1.0):**
```typescript
// FRAGILE: wrapBinaryData() tries to JSON.parse ALL buffers
wrapBinaryData(compressedBuffer) {
  try {
    return JSON.parse(data.toString())  // ← Compressed data accidentally parses!
  } catch {
    return {_binary: true, data: base64}
  }
}

// FAILURE PATH:
// 1. WRITE: hash(raw) → compress(raw) → wrapBinaryData(compressed)
//    → compressed bytes accidentally parse as valid JSON
//    → stored as parsed object instead of wrapped binary
// 2. READ: retrieve object → JSON.stringify(object) → decompress
//    → different bytes than original compressed data
//    → HASH MISMATCH → "Blob integrity check failed"
```

**The Permanent Solution (v6.2.0): Key-Based Dispatch**

Stop guessing! The key naming convention **IS** the explicit type contract:

```typescript
// baseStorage.ts COW adapter (line 371-393)
put: async (key: string, data: Buffer): Promise => {
  // NO GUESSING - key format explicitly declares data type:
  //
  // JSON keys: 'ref:*', '*-meta:*'
  // Binary keys: 'blob:*', 'commit:*', 'tree:*'

  const obj = key.includes('-meta:') || key.startsWith('ref:')
    ? JSON.parse(data.toString())  // Metadata/refs: ALWAYS JSON
    : { _binary: true, data: data.toString('base64') }  // Blobs: ALWAYS binary

  await this.writeObjectToPath(`_cow/${key}`, obj)
}
```

### ⚡ Performance Fix: Removed Access Time Updates on Reads

**Fixed 50-100ms GCS write penalty on EVERY file/directory read**

**Issue:** Production GCS performance showed file reads taking significantly longer than expected:
- **Expected:** ~50ms for file read
- **Actual:** ~100-150ms for file read
- **Root Cause:** `updateAccessTime()` called on EVERY `readFile()` and `readdir()` operation
- **Impact:** Each access time update = 50-100ms GCS write operation + doubled GCS costs

**The Problem:**
```typescript
// OLD (v6.1.0):
async readFile(path: string): Promise {
  const entity = await this.getEntityByPath(path)
  await this.updateAccessTime(entityId)  // ← 50-100ms GCS write!
  return await this.blobStorage.read(blobHash)
}

async readdir(path: string): Promise {
  const entity = await this.getEntityByPath(path)
  await this.updateAccessTime(entityId)  // ← 50-100ms GCS write!
  return children.map(child => child.metadata.name)
}
```

**Why Access Time Updates Are Harmful:**
1. **Performance:** 50-100ms penalty on cloud storage for EVERY read
2. **Cost:** Doubles GCS operation costs (read + write for every file access)
3. **Unnecessary:** Modern filesystems use `noatime` mount option for same reason
4. **Unused:** The `accessed` field was NEVER used in queries, filters, or application logic

**Solution (v6.2.0): Remove Completely**

Following modern filesystem best practices (Linux `noatime`, macOS default behavior):
- ✅ Removed `updateAccessTime()` call from `readFile()` (line 372)
- ✅ Removed `updateAccessTime()` call from `readdir()` (line 1002)
- ✅ Removed `updateAccessTime()` method entirely (lines 1355-1365)
- ✅ Field `accessed` still exists in metadata for backward compatibility (just won't update)

**Performance Impact (Production Scale):**
- **File reads:** 100-150ms → 50ms (**2-3x faster**)
- **Directory reads:** 100-150ms → 50ms (**2-3x faster**)
- **GCS costs:** ~50% reduction (eliminated write operation on every read)
- **FileSystem:** Minimal impact (already fast, but removes unnecessary disk I/O)

### 🐛 Critical Bug Fixes

**Fixed infinite loop during storage initialization on fresh workspaces (v6.0.1)**

**Symptom:** FileSystemStorage (and all storage adapters) entered infinite loop on fresh installation, printing "📁 New installation: using depth 1 sharding..." message hundreds of thousands of times.

**Root Cause:** In v6.0.0, `BaseStorage.init()` sets `isInitialized = true` at the END of initialization (after creating GraphAdjacencyIndex). If any code path during initialization called `ensureInitialized()`, it would trigger `init()` recursively because the flag was still `false`.

**Fix:** Set `isInitialized = true` at the START of `BaseStorage.init()` (before any initialization work) to prevent recursive calls. Flag is reset to `false` on error to allow retries.

### 🚨 CRITICAL BUG FIX

**v5.7.0 caused complete production failure - ALL imports hung indefinitely. This hotfix restores functionality.**

### Bug Description
v5.7.0 introduced a circular dependency deadlock during GraphAdjacencyIndex initialization:
- `GraphAdjacencyIndex.rebuild()` → `storage.getVerbs()`
- `storage.getVerbsBySource_internal()` → `getGraphIndex()` (NEW in v5.7.0)
- `getGraphIndex()` waiting for rebuild to complete
- **DEADLOCK**: Each component waiting for the other

### Symptoms
- ❌ ALL imports hung at "Reading Data Structure" stage for 760+ seconds
- ❌ `brain.add()` operations took 12+ seconds per entity (50x slower than expected)
- ❌ No errors thrown - infinite wait
- ❌ Zero entities imported successfully
- ❌ 100% of users unable to import files

### Root Cause
v5.7.0 modified storage internal methods (`getVerbsBySource_internal`, `getVerbsByTarget_internal`) to use GraphAdjacencyIndex, creating tight coupling where:
- Storage layer depends on index
- Index depends on storage layer
- Circular dependency = deadlock during initialization

### Fix (Architectural)
Reverted storage internals to v5.6.3 implementation:
- ✅ Storage layer is now simple and has no index dependencies
- ✅ GraphAdjacencyIndex can safely call storage.getVerbs() to rebuild
- ✅ No circular dependency possible
- ✅ Proper separation of concerns restored

### [4.2.1](https://github.com/soulcraftlabs/brainy/compare/v4.2.0...v4.2.1) (2025-10-23)


### 🐛 Bug Fixes

* **performance**: persist metadata field registry for instant cold starts
  - **Critical Fix**: Metadata index rebuild now takes 2-3 seconds instead of 8-9 minutes for 1,157 entities
  - **Root Cause**: `fieldIndexes` Map not persisted - caused unnecessary rebuilds even when sparse indices existed on disk
  - **Discovery Problem**: `getStats()` checked empty in-memory Map → returned `totalEntries = 0` → triggered full rebuild
  - **Solution**: Persist field directory as `__metadata_field_registry__` (same pattern as HNSW system metadata)
    - Save registry during flush (automatic, ~4-8KB file)
    - Load registry on init (O(1) discovery of persisted fields)
    - Populate fieldIndexes Map → getStats() finds indices → skips rebuild
